Typos and packaging flaws expose fake Mounjaro racket in Gurugram worth 70 lakh

Investigators spotted typographical errors on counterfeit injections

Gurugram authorities busted a counterfeit Mounjaro operation after police seized fake diabetes and weight-loss injections worth ₹70 lakh. The alleged mastermind, Avi Sharma, is accused of importing raw materials from China and producing the illicit drugs for profit. Investigators say clear differences in packaging and multiple typographical errors revealed the fakes.
